Vibrant Vietnam Adventure

Day 1: City Exploration
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am
8:00AM
Visit Ben Thanh Market
Start your day with a visit to the bustling Ben Thanh Market, known for its local handicrafts and street food.
₫100,000, 2 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at Pho 2000
Relish a bowl of authentic pho at Pho 2000, a favourite spot of former US President Bill Clinton.
₫80,000, 1 hour
3:00PM
Explore War Remnants Museum
Immerse yourself in Vietnam's history at the War Remnants Museum, showcasing the country's wartime past.
₫40,000, 2 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Nha Hang Ngon
Indulge in a variety of Vietnamese dishes at Nha Hang Ngon, a charming courtyard restaurant.
₫300,000, 2 hours

Day 2: Cultural Immersion
Ho Chi Minh City, Vietnam
9:00AM
Visit Cu Chi Tunnels
Embark on a tour of the historic Cu Chi Tunnels, a network of underground passages used during the Vietnam War.
₫110,000, 3 hours
1:00PM
Lunch at Cuc Gach Quan
Enjoy a delightful Vietnamese meal at Cuc Gach Quan, known for its traditional decor and authentic cuisine.
₫200,000, 1.5 hours
4:00PM
Explore Notre Dame Cathedral
Admire the stunning architecture of Notre Dame Cathedral, a colonial-era church in the heart of the city.
Free, 1 hour
7:00PM
Dinner at Secret Garden
Dine amidst lush greenery at Secret Garden, known for its rooftop dining and authentic Vietnamese cuisine.
₫400,000, 2 hours

Day 3: Charming Hoi An
Hoi An, Vietnam
8:00AM
Explore Hoi An Ancient Town
Stroll through the picturesque lanes of Hoi An Ancient Town, a UNESCO World Heritage site renowned for its well-preserved architecture.
₫120,000, 3 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at Morning Glory Restaurant
Savour traditional Vietnamese dishes at Morning Glory Restaurant, known for its delectable local cuisine.
₫250,000, 1.5 hours
3:00PM
Take a Boat Ride on Thu Bon River
Embark on a scenic boat ride along Thu Bon River, offering breathtaking views of the surrounding countryside.
₫150,000, 2 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Lantern Town Restaurant
Experience a delightful dinner at Lantern Town Restaurant, set in a charming garden adorned with colourful lanterns.
₫350,000, 2 hours

Day 4: Enchanting Hoi An
Hoi An, Vietnam
9:00AM
Visit Tra Que Vegetable Village
Embark on a cycling tour to Tra Que Vegetable Village, where you can learn about traditional Vietnamese farming practices.
₫200,000, 3 hours
1:00PM
Lunch at Vy's Market Restaurant & Cooking School
Indulge in a hands-on cooking class followed by a delicious lunch at Vy's Market Restaurant & Cooking School.
₫300,000, 2 hours
4:00PM
Relax at An Bang Beach
Unwind at the serene An Bang Beach, known for its golden sands and tranquil ambience.
₫50,000, 3 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Cargo Club
Enjoy a sumptuous dinner at Cargo Club, overlooking the Thu Bon River and offering delectable international cuisine.
₫400,000, 2 hours

Day 5: Historical Hue
Hue, Vietnam
9:00AM
Explore Imperial City
Discover the rich history of Vietnam at the Imperial City, a UNESCO World Heritage site showcasing ancient palaces and temples.
₫150,000, 3 hours
1:00PM
Lunch at Ancient Hue Restaurant
Treat yourself to a delightful lunch at Ancient Hue Restaurant, offering a blend of traditional and contemporary Vietnamese cuisine.
₫220,000, 1.5 hours
3:00PM
Visit Thien Mu Pagoda
Marvel at the elegance of Thien Mu Pagoda, an iconic seven-story pagoda set against a scenic backdrop.
₫50,000, 1 hour
7:00PM
Dinner at Nina's Cafe
Savour a delectable dinner at Nina's Cafe, offering a diverse menu of Vietnamese and international dishes in a charming setting.
₫350,000, 2 hours

Day 6: Hanoi Highlights
Hanoi, Vietnam
8:00AM
Explore Hoan Kiem Lake
Begin your day with a leisurely stroll around the scenic Hoan Kiem Lake, a popular spot for locals and tourists alike.
Free, 1.5 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at Bun Cha Huong Lien
Indulge in a traditional Vietnamese meal of bun cha at Bun Cha Huong Lien, famously visited by former US President Barack Obama.
₫120,000, 1 hour
3:00PM
Visit Temple of Literature
Explore the Temple of Literature, Vietnam's first national university, known for its well-preserved architecture and tranquil gardens.
₫30,000, 2 hours
7:00PM
Dinner at Quan An Ngon
Treat your taste buds to a delightful dinner at Quan An Ngon, known for its extensive menu of Vietnamese street food and local delicacies.
₫300,000, 2 hours

Day 7: Cultural Exploration
Hanoi, Vietnam
9:00AM
Visit Ho Chi Minh Mausoleum
Pay homage to the revered leader at the Ho Chi Minh Mausoleum, an important historical and political landmark.
₫40,000, 2 hours
12:00PM
Lunch at KOTO Van Mieu
Enjoy a scrumptious meal at KOTO Van Mieu, a social enterprise restaurant supporting disadvantaged youth through culinary training.
₫250,000, 1.5 hours
3:00PM
Explore Old Quarter
Wander through the vibrant streets of Hanoi's Old Quarter, known for its lively atmosphere and traditional architecture.
Free, 2 hours
7:00PM
Farewell Dinner at Green Tangerine
Indulge in a memorable farewell dinner at Green Tangerine, offering a fusion of French and Vietnamese cuisine in an elegant setting.
₫500,000, 2 hours
